Bathtub Caulking in Alpharetta, GA

Bathtub caulking services involve inspecting, removing old or damaged caulk, and applying fresh, durable sealant around the edges of a bathtub. This process helps prevent water from seeping into gaps, which can lead to mold growth, water damage, and reduced bathroom hygiene. Projects typically include sealing around the perimeter of the tub, including corners, joints, and areas where the tub meets the wall or flooring, ensuring a tight, waterproof barrier. Homeowners often seek this service to maintain a clean, safe, and visually appealing bathroom environment, especially if existing caulk has cracked, peeled, or accumulated mold.

Before requesting bathtub caulking, property owners usually want to understand the condition of the current sealant and whether the existing caulk needs removal or repair. It’s helpful to know the type of caulk used previously, as some materials are more resistant to mold and water than others. Proper preparation, such as cleaning the area thoroughly and allowing it to dry, can impact the quality of the new sealant. Clear communication about the scope of work and desired outcome can ensure the project addresses specific concerns, such as preventing leaks or improving bathroom aesthetics.

FAQ

Bathtub Caulking Questions

Why is bathtub caulking important? Proper caulking helps prevent water leaks, mold growth, and water damage around the bathtub area.

How often should bathtub caulking be replaced? Caulking typically needs replacement every 1 to 3 years, or when it shows signs of cracking or mold.

What types of caulk are suitable for bathtubs? Silicone-based caulks are commonly used for bathtubs due to their durability and water resistance.

Can damaged caulking cause water damage? Yes, deteriorated caulking can allow water to seep behind tiles or around the tub, leading to potential damage.
